Game Lounge has announced that its Director of Legal, Maria De Martino, has been shortlisted for Best Newcomer of the Year at the upcoming Malta iGaming Affiliate Awards 2025, a recognition that highlights individuals driving meaningful progress within the affiliate marketing ecosystem.
In a statement, the company said: “Since joining Game Lounge, Maria has made an outstanding impact, strengthening our legal frameworks, championing regulatory excellence, and helping us navigate a rapidly evolving compliance landscape with clarity and confidence.”
Although nominated in a “newcomer” category, Dr De Martino is far from new to the organisation. She has been part of Game Lounge for seven years, progressing into the role of Director of Legal and becoming a key figure in its compliance and regulatory strategy.
The Malta iGaming Affiliate Awards 2025 were created to celebrate the people, products, and innovations shaping the affiliate sector. Unlike traditional affiliate awards, this event includes fresh, distinct categories designed to widen recognition across the industry.
One such category is the Affiliate Membership Achievement Award, which highlights affiliates implementing progressive and innovative strategies to recruit and retain members. The awards are intended not only to honour achievement, but to inspire continued improvement across all facets of affiliate marketing in iGaming.
